The moment Roland lifted his eyes, Eleanor saw a bottomless blackness in them

Perhaps it came with being royalty, but even after being caught redhanded, his expression didn’t so much as twitch. Calmly, he tucked the portrait beneath the pillow, his long fingers slowly tightening his belt with infuriating composure

Within seconds, he had returned to his usual cold, ascetic demeanorlike the man moments ago, flushed and undone, had never existed

Eleanor let out a soft, mocking laugh. Stuffing it back in already? Afraid you’ll explode from holding it in? Want me to help?” 

Roland didn’t even flinch. Instead, he leaned subtly away from her, widening the space between them. Does the Lady Viremont need something from me?” 

He was always like this. Lusting over Cecily’s portrait like a lovesick fool, but standing before herbefore Eleanorlike some bloody monk who’d taken a vow of chastity

Her nails dug into her palm as the image of Cecily’s bland, milktoast face flashed through her mind. That girl lacked the grace or beauty to rival her, yet somehow everyone fell for her meek, practiced charm

No matter. Eleanor possessed a radiant countenance, vast wealth, and a fire that outshone her sister’s frail glow. From this moment, she’d care nothing for those too blind to see her worth

New collection drops at the Jewel Hall tomorrow. You’re coming with me.Her tone was flat, commanding. She didn’t wait for a reply just turned and walked off

Behind her, Roland frowned. I believe I’m offduty the next two days” 

Cecily’s going too,she said without turning back

Silence fell behind herbrief, but tellingthen his low voice rang out. Understood, my lady.”

The next morning, Eleanor stepped out of Viremont Manor to find Roland already waiting beside the carriage

The black leather doublet hugged his broad shoulders and narrow waist perfectly. In the morning light, the edges of his face seemed gilded in gold. Normally, this was when she’d lean into him with a fake stumble, or whisper something breathy his ear just to see his restraint crack

But today, she said nothing he climbed into the criage without even glancing at him

Roland blinked, visibly surprised. He glanced her wayonce- 

in 

but said nothing, silently taking the reins

They rode toward the Jewel Hall in silence. Eleanor stared out the window the entire way, not bothering to find excuses to talk as she usually did. The air was so quiet, she could hear their breathing

The Jewel Hall was a famed boutique in Crownspireeach time new pieces arrived, nobles swarmed in like bees to nectar. Perfume, silk, and whispered gossip filled every corner

Eleanor had barely stepped inside when she spotted Cecily up ahead. She was dressed in a rosehued pleated gown, her hair pinned into an elegant high twist, her pale neck like a porcelain swan. She was laughing with a few highborn ladies, pure and delicate as always

Roland’s eyes changed in an instant

Though he stood behind Eleanor, playing the part of loyal guard, she could feel ithis mind had already drifted to Cecily

Eleanor!Cecily called out sweetly, hurrying over and wrapping her arm around Eleanor’s like they were the best of friends. What a delight to find you here! Are you browsing the jewels as well?” 

Eleanor yanked her arm free. Don’t touch me.” 

” 

Cecily’s eyes reddened at once. She turned to Roland, her voice soft and wounded. Roland, I only wished to mend things with my sister” 

Roland’s brow twitched, his gaze toward Eleanor now laced with quiet contempt

Cecily seized the moment, tugging lightly on his sleeve. Roland, is it true? They say when I was struck with that dreadful fever, you braved a storm to bring me honey cakes. I was too ill to recall clearly, and I’ve been frail ever since. I never had the chance to thank you properly

Thankfully, the shopkeeper’s voice broke the tension. “Esteemed guests, the auction may now begin.” 

Eleanor didn’t bother responding. She strode forward, eyes already scanning the displays

She would be marrying into the Wolveston family soon. Counting on Baldwin for a proper dowry was a jokeif she wanted to look the part, she’d have to buy it herself. That was the real reason she came to the Jewel Hall

The first thing she saw was a sapphireencrusted gold diadem, priced at a thousand crowns

She didn’t hesitate

Just as she signaled to purchase it, Cecily spoke up behind her. Two thousand.” 

Eleanor turned. Cecily smiled sweetly. I quite like this piece too, Eleanor. You don’t mind letting me have it, do you? I meanFather does give me a bigger allowance than you.” 

Eleanor snorted. Bigger? Try a hundred times bigger

Since they were children, Baldwin gave Cecily five hundred crowns a month

Eleanor? Five

If not for the fortune her mother left behind, she’d have starved years ago

But now

Now, she had a million gold crowns

Three thousand,Eleanor said, raising the stakes

Cecily faltered, then clenched her teeth. Three thousand five.” 

Four.” 

Four five.” 

Round after round, the tension grew. Cecily’s face was losing color

Eleanor,she snapped, how do you get all this money? Don’t tell me you can’t actually pay-” 

One thousand crowns?Eleanor scoffed. Try ten thousand.” 

Gasps rippled through the room. Cecily’s face turned ashen. Even the shopkeeper hesitated

My ladywould you like to continue bidding?he asked politely

Cecily turned away in panic and whispered something to a servant, who darted out the door

Half an hour later, the servant returnedalone

Her face fell completely. Refused

Of course he did. He’d already handed over the million to herwhat did he have left to feed his precious darling

Eleanor’s lips curved ever so slightly
